Double row cylindrical roller bearings are separable bearings, allowing for easy assembly and disassembly. They feature a compact structure, high rigidity, and large load-bearing capacity with minimal deformation under load. Available in cylindrical bore or tapered bore (suffix K) designs, the tapered bore variant enables radial clearance adjustment during installation. These bearings can accommodate certain axial displacement between the shaft and housing, functioning as non-locating bearings.
Bearing rings and rolling elements: GCr15, GCr15SiMn, G20Cr2Ni4A
Types:
NN series: Inner ring with two ribs, outer ring without ribs
NNU series: Outer ring with two ribs, inner ring without ribs
Size Range:
Bore Diameter: 200 – 1500 mm (Customizable within the scope)
Outer Diameter: 250 – 2300 mm
Precision Classes: P0, P6, P5, P4
Clearance Groups: C0, C3, C4
Operating Temperature: -40°C to +120°C
Lubrication: Grease, Oil, or Customized

Designed to support heavy radial loads
Separable design facilitates assembly and disassembly
Tapered bore version allows radial clearance adjustment
Can function as non-locating bearings
Available in various precision classes for different applications
1. Machine Tool Spindles
CNC machining centers
Grinding machines
Milling and turning spindles
Double-row cylindrical roller bearings provide extremely high radial stiffness, essential for maintaining machining accuracy at high speeds.
2. Electric Motors & Generators
Large induction motors
Traction motors
Industrial generators
They handle the higher radial loads generated in heavy-duty electrical machinery, while keeping rotational accuracy.
3. Gearboxes & Speed Reducers
Industrial gear units
Rail traction gearboxes
Conveyor gear drives
Double-row cylindrical bearings support large gear loads and maintain precise gear meshing.
4. Pumps & Compressors
Centrifugal pumps
Screw compressors
Blowers
These bearings maintain radial stability under heavy hydraulic or air pressure loading.
5. Steel & Metallurgical Equipment
Rolling mills
Coil winders
Continuous casters
Steelmaking equipment requires bearings that withstand extremely high radial loads and shock loading.
6. Wind Turbine Gearboxes
High radial forces from rotor
Combined shock + vibration loads
Their rigidity and load capacity make them suitable for long-term reliability.
7. Robotics & Industrial Automation
Heavy-load robotic joints
Automated guided vehicles (AGVs)
Double-row cylindrical bearings ensure smooth, rigid motion under repetitive loading.
8. Construction Equipment
Excavators
Cranes
Drilling machines
These machines produce heavy and fluctuating loads where extra robustness is needed.
9. Paper & Printing Machinery
Paper rollers
Printing press cylinders
They handle consistent high radial loads and ensure smooth rotation for precise print quality.
